The Natanz facility is Iran's primary uranium enrichment site, crucial for its nuclear program. It has been central to international concerns about Iran potentially developing nuclear weapons. The site's underground location and advanced centrifuges make it a focal point for monitoring by the International Atomic Energy Agency (IAEA) and other nations.
Iran's nuclear program began in the 1950s but gained momentum after the 1979 Islamic Revolution. Following years of secretive development, Iran faced international scrutiny, leading to the 2015 Joint Comprehensive Plan of Action (JCPOA). However, the U.S. withdrawal from the agreement in 2018 escalated tensions and accelerated Iran's enrichment activities, prompting concerns about its nuclear intentions.
The IAEA is an international organization that promotes the peaceful use of nuclear energy and prevents its military use. It conducts inspections, verifies compliance with nuclear agreements, and provides technical assistance. In the context of Iran, the IAEA monitors nuclear sites to ensure that activities remain peaceful and to report any deviations to the international community.

Satellite images provide critical real-time data on military activities and infrastructure changes. They allow analysts to assess damage, track movements, and verify reports of attacks. In the case of Iran, satellite imagery has been essential in confirming damage at the Natanz facility, helping to understand the extent of airstrikes and their implications for nuclear capabilities.
Natanz has been the site of several significant incidents, including the discovery of advanced centrifuges in 2002 and the Stuxnet cyberattack in 2010, which targeted its enrichment capabilities. The facility has also been struck in previous military operations, highlighting its importance in Iran's nuclear strategy and the ongoing geopolitical tensions surrounding it.

Iran's nuclear activities have generated significant diplomatic tensions, particularly with Western nations fearing nuclear weapon development. The U.S. and allies have imposed sanctions and sought to negotiate limits on Iran's program. The collapse of the JCPOA and subsequent escalations have further strained relations, leading to a complex geopolitical landscape in the Middle East.
